Mike Mascari wrote:

> Tim McAuley wrote:
> 
>>Hi,
>>
>>I have a table which I have populated with over 5000 entries. There is a
>>combined  index placed on two of the columns (both bigint). I am trying
>>a simple select (i.e. select id where col1 = 1 and col2 = 1) covering
>>these  two columns and it keeps using a seq scan. Is this correct? I
>>would have thought that with this number of entries that an index scan
>>should be used.
> 
> 
> You must cast the 1 to a bigint:
> 
> SELECT id WHERE col1 = 1::bigint AND col1 = 2::bigint

That should read:

SELECT id WHERE col1 = 1::bigint AND col2 = 1::bigint.

My dyslexia is kicking in...

Mike Mascari
[EMAIL PROTECTED]



---------------------------(end of broadcast)---------------------------
TIP 6: Have you searched our list archives?

               http://archives.postgresql.org

Reply via email to